18 minutes ago, TheSurgeon said:
can you post some prices listed? Obviously AC 1 and tec 27, but others too!
At work right now, but off the top of my head... Action 1 $100, Detective 27 $80, Batman 1 $75, FF 1 $6, AF 15 $5, and Spidey 1 $3.50. Those are 1965 "mint" values .
